Tesaro Announces Nine Data Presentations At The 2017 European Society For Medical Oncology (ESMO) Annual Meeting

WALTHAM, Mass., Aug. 25, 2017 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- TESARO, Inc. (NASDAQ:TSRO), an oncology-focused biopharmaceutical company, today announced that data from nine abstracts will be presented at the 2017 European Society for Medical Oncology (ESMO) annual meeting, September 8 to September 12, 2017, in Madrid.

“We are excited that a wealth of data from the landmark ENGOT-OV16/NOVA trial will be presented at this year’s ESMO Annual Meeting,” said Mary Lynne Hedley, Ph.D., President and COO of TESARO. “Patient-reported quality of life data for patients treated with niraparib versus placebo will be featured in an oral presentation and the results of two post-hoc analyses, the observed exposure-response relationship of niraparib in gBRCAmut and non-gBRCAmut patients, and the safety and efficacy of niraparib in elderly patients, will be subjects for poster discussions. In addition, data from the Phase 1/2 trial of niraparib plus pembrolizumab in patients with triple-negative breast cancer or recurrent platinum-resistant ovarian cancer (TOPACIO) will be highlighted in a poster discussion. Finally, a poster will be presented detailing results from the Phase 1 study of TSR-042, our anti-PD-1 antibody.”

About ZEJULA® (Niraparib)
Niraparib is marketed in the United States under trade name ZEJULA®. ZEJULA (niraparib) is a poly(ADP-ribose) polymerase (PARP) inhibitor indicated for the maintenance treatment of adult patients with recurrent epithelial ovarian, fallopian tube, or primary peritoneal cancer who are in a complete or partial response to platinum-based chemotherapy. In preclinical studies, ZEJULA concentrates in the tumor relative to plasma, delivering greater than 90% durable inhibition of PARP 1/2 and a persistent antitumor effect. Myelodysplastic Syndrome/Acute Myeloid Leukemia (MDS/AML), including some fatal cases, was reported in patients treated with ZEJULA. Discontinue ZEJULA if MDS/AML is confirmed. Hematologic adverse reactions (thrombocytopenia, anemia and neutropenia), as well as cardiovascular effects (hypertension and hypertensive crisis) have been reported in patients treated with ZEJULA. Monitor complete blood counts to detect hematologic adverse reactions, as well as to detect cardiovascular disorders, during treatment. ZEJULA can cause fetal harm and females of reproductive potential should use effective contraception. About TSR-042

TSR-042 is a monoclonal antibody targeting PD-1 and was developed as part of the collaboration between TESARO and AnaptysBio, Inc. This collaboration was initiated in March of 2014, and is focused on the development of monospecific antibody drugs targeting PD-1, TIM-3 (TSR-022), and LAG-3 (TSR-033), in addition to a bi-specific antibody drug candidate targeting PD-1/LAG-3.
